GPS Antenna Cable
You need to run an additional antenna cable for the navigation system – it’s not already in the harness (at
least it wasn’t in my harness.) I decided to take the easy path since I already had the center console out of the
car. Pull up the front edges of the back seat and yank the whole thing out. You need a 5 meter (or so) Fakra-
to-Fakra extension cable (or one with SMB ends may work also.) I ran the cable from the CCC, along the
passenger side of the center console wiring, and underneath the back driveshaft tunnel. The carpet is
extremely tight here, so I used a couple of large screwdrivers to make a path for my skinny wire to pass
